AI搜索

发需求

  • 发布软件需求
  • 发布代理需求

appium参数,Appium参数配置指南

   2025-04-13 11
导读

Appium是一个开源的自动化测试工具,它允许开发者通过编写脚本来模拟真实设备的操作,从而进行应用软件的自动化测试。为了确保Appium能够正常运行并高效地完成测试任务,需要对Appium参数进行合理的配置。以下是Appium参数配置指南。

Appium是一个开源的自动化测试工具,它允许开发者通过编写脚本来模拟真实设备的操作,从而进行应用软件的自动化测试。为了确保Appium能够正常运行并高效地完成测试任务,需要对Appium参数进行合理的配置。以下是Appium参数配置指南:

1. Appium服务器地址配置

Appium服务器地址是连接Appium服务器与测试用例之间的重要桥梁。在配置Appium参数时,需要将Appium服务器地址添加到测试用例中。具体操作如下:

  • 打开Appium测试运行器(如Visual Studio、Eclipse等),创建一个新的测试项目或打开一个现有的测试项目。
  • 在测试项目中添加一个新的测试用例,例如创建一个名为`test_appium.py`的Python脚本文件。
  • 在测试用例中编写测试逻辑,例如使用Appium提供的API来模拟用户点击按钮、输入文本等操作。
  • 在测试用例开头添加以下代码:

```python

from appium import webdriver

desired_caps = {

'platformName': 'Android',

'deviceName': 'emulator-5554',

'appPackage': 'com.example.myapplication',

'appActivity': '.MainActivity',

}

webdriver.DesiredCapabilities.android().setCapability('deviceName', desired_caps['deviceName'])

```

其中,`platformName`表示目标平台,这里设置为Android;`deviceName`表示要使用的设备名称,这里设置为`emulator-5554`;`appPackage`表示应用的包名,这里设置为`com.example.myapplication`;`appActivity`表示应用的主活动,这里设置为`.MainActivity`。

2. 启动Appium服务器

为了让Appium能够连接到服务器并执行测试用例,需要在命令行中启动Appium服务器。具体操作如下:

  • 打开命令行终端。
  • 进入Appium项目的根目录。
  • 输入以下命令启动Appium服务器:

```bash

appium -p :<端口号>/dev/null

```

其中,``是Appium服务器的IP地址或域名,`<端口号>`是Appium服务器监听的端口号。例如,如果Appium服务器位于本地计算机上,可以使用以下命令启动服务器:

```bash

appium -p 127.0.0.1:8080/dev/null

```

3. 设置Appium日志输出

为了更好地监控测试过程和调试问题,可以在Appium参数中设置日志输出。具体操作如下:

  • 在测试用例开头添加以下代码:

appium参数,Appium参数配置指南

```python

import logging

logging.basicConfig(filename='appium.log', level=logging.INFO)

```

这样,Appium会将日志输出到指定的文件中。可以根据需要调整日志级别和日志文件路径。

4. 设置Appium代理设置

在某些情况下,可能需要为Appium配置代理服务器以实现负载均衡和安全传输。具体操作如下:

  • 在Appium参数中添加以下代码:

```python

decorate = webdriver.DesiredCapabilities.decorate({

'proxy': 'http://your_proxy_server:your_proxy_port'

})

```

其中,`your_proxy_server`是代理服务器的IP地址,`your_proxy_port`是代理服务器监听的端口号。例如,如果代理服务器位于本地计算机上,可以使用以下命令启动代理服务器:

```bash

curl -L http://localhost:8080/ | perl6 -e 'use Appium::DesiredCapabilities; use Appium::HTTPProxy; use Appium::HTTPProxy::Request; my $proxy = Appium::HTTPProxy->new("http://localhost:8080"); $proxy->request("GET", "http://localhost:8080/"); print Dumper($proxy->getResponse());' > /path/to/desiredcaps.properties

```

5. 检查Appium参数配置

在完成Appium参数配置后,可以通过以下方法检查配置是否正确:

  • 在命令行终端中输入以下命令启动Appium服务器:

```bash

appium -p :<端口号>/dev/null

```

  • 等待服务器响应,查看控制台输出中的日志信息和错误信息。
  • 如果需要进一步检查Appium参数配置,可以使用以下命令获取所有可用的参数:

```bash

appium --list-capabilities

```

通过以上步骤,可以完成Appium参数的配置,并顺利启动测试用例。在测试过程中,可以根据实际需求灵活调整参数配置,以确保测试顺利进行。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-596390.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
 
 
更多>同类知识

入驻

企业入驻成功 可尊享多重特权

入驻热线:177-1642-7519

企业微信客服

客服

客服热线:177-1642-7519

小程序

小程序更便捷的查找产品

为您提供专业帮买咨询服务

请用微信扫码

公众号

微信公众号,收获商机

微信扫码关注

顶部